Support solution shaping, discovery, estimation, proposal inputs, architecture narratives and customer presentations for endpoint management, virtual desktop and workplace transformation opportunities.Design, implement and optimise Microsoft Intune, Configuration Manager / SCCM, Windows Autopilot, Windows 11 SOE, update management, compliance and endpoint security configurations.Design and support Azure Virtual Desktop and Windows 365 solutions, including image strategy, provisioning, user assignment, application delivery and operational considerations.Lead or support endpoint workstreams for large workplace programs, including mergers, acquisitions, divestments, tenant or domain change, device migration, coexistence and cutover planning.Support clients moving from legacy, domain-joined, hybrid and co-managed environments to modern, cloud-managed and Microsoft Entra joined operating models.Implement endpoint security controls using Microsoft Defender for Endpoint, Intune endpoint security, Conditional Access, security baselines, BitLocker, application control and compliance policies.Work across identity, network, cyber security, application, service desk and operations teams to understand and manage dependencies such as certificates, DNS, proxy, VPN / ZTNA, firewall rules and logging.Produce architecture, build, migration, test, runbook and support documentation, and transition solutions into customer operations or managed services.RequirementsMinimum 5+ years' experience delivering modern endpoint management, Windows engineering, Intune, SCCM / MECM, virtual desktop, Windows 365, AVD,



application packaging or endpoint security solutions.Consulting or professional services experience with enterprise, government or regulated industry clients.Exposure to managed services, operational support models and transition-to-run activities.Microsoft Contemporary Workplace, Endpoint Administrator, Azure or Security certifications are desirable.Australian Citizenship required due to client and project requirements; existing security clearance is highly regarded.Core CompetenciesDemonstrates expertise in modern endpoint management, including Microsoft Intune, SCCM, and Azure Virtual Desktop solutions.
